The Role of CNC Machining in Customizing Packaging Components
In the modern packaging industry, CNC (Computer Numerical Control) machining has emerged as a game-changer, offering unparalleled precision and customization for various components, including steel racks. Located in Holland, Ohio, many cutting-edge manufacturers are leveraging CNC technology to produce custom cnc-machined packaging components tailored to specific client needs. This process involves using advanced machinery to cut, shape, and form materials like rust-resistant steel with extreme accuracy, ensuring every detail aligns with design specifications.
By employing CNC machining for packaging, companies can unlock several benefits. It enables the creation of complex geometrics and intricate designs that were previously unattainable through traditional manufacturing methods. This level of customization is vital for unique product packaging, where each component must fit perfectly to enhance the overall unboxing experience. Moreover, CNC machining improves efficiency by reducing waste, minimizing production time, and ensuring consistent quality across all parts, ultimately contributing to a more sustainable and cost-effective packaging process.
